Nico sneezed for the twentieth time that morning. He had woken up with a cold from shadow traveling in the rain. If Will finds me I'll never hear the end of it. Nico thought.

"Nico?" A voice called into the cabin. Turning to the source, he saw a head of frizzy hair and knew it was Hazel. She looked around as though confused until Nico let out a huge sneeze once again. "Oh my-! Nico! You look awful!" She rushed to his bedside and put a palm to his forehead. "You don't just look awful either. This fever is too! Wait here. I'll get someone to help."

Nico put out a hand to stop the daughter of Pluto, but she had already rushed out. Sighing, he prepared for the worst.

Minutes later he was faced with a son of Apollo, tapping his foot on the cabin floor. "Nico."

"... Yes, Will?"

"What happened here?"

"I'd rather not- ACHOO!" He covered his nose and turned to the wall.

"You'd rather not.... what?" Will's face held a triumphant look as he realized he had already won the argument. "What did you do, Di Angelo?"

"Sha... velled.... rain...." Nico muttered.

"You shelved a window pane?" Hazel asked, and Will snorted.

"No, Hazel. Your brother shadow travelled in the rain because he's an idiot," Will said laughing.

"Hey! At least I don't wear white lab coats when they obviously don't make me look cool," Nico said smirking.

"Oh sure Nico, come talk to me when you've emptied your wardrobe of any and all skull decorated items."

"Alright, Solace. I caught a cold. Now, are you going to help me or not?"

"Sure thing, sunshine." Will threw a mint at Nico. "First thing's first, we've got to do something about that terrible breath of yours."
